For … biogast webshop loginWebbShanghai is also sometimes known as Chunshen----or Shen for short Because in the third century BC, at the time of the Warring States (475--221 BC), the site on which the city now stands was a fief of the Lord Chunshen, prime minister to the King of the State of Chu.
